cross posting from other thread:

The problem is that E3 and Gamescom are too close to each other, even more than ever this year with E3 being a week later and GC a week earlier than usual. Thats only 1.5 months between those 2.

Imo Sony done the right thing, the announcements should be spread out more, 1 big show every half a year, while PSX should be for promoting games that are coming out soon in Q1/Q2 or teasers for full reveals 6 month later at E3
